Output d626921d27e30a680927527a8a9c2030c8f748496fa528391f55dc4670fc6d80:25

value
71066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eeacd3deb48e810e0819d3e8d30d5fc2d2ab9a6 OP_EQUAL
address
3EihA6P9vPffsvdHfEE9CfmncatPXaQwMv
transaction
d626921d27e30a680927527a8a9c2030c8f748496fa528391f55dc4670fc6d80
spent
true